打印

[AS3] AS3的问题~~~帮忙看看,谢谢各位

引用:
文档类
package {
       import flash.display.Sprite;
       import flash.events.MouseEvent;
       import flash.events.FullScreenEvent;
       import flash.display.StageDisplayState;
       public class fullScreen2 extends Sprite {
              public var full:Boolean;
              public function fullScreen() {
                     init();
              }
              private function init() {
                     _btn.addEventListener(MouseEvent.CLICK,_fullScreen);
                     full=false;
              }
              private function _fullScreen(event:MouseEvent) {
                     if (!full) {
                            trace("aaa")
                            stage.displayState=StageDisplayState.FULL_SCREEN;
                            full=true
                     } else {
                            stage.displayState=StageDisplayState.NORMAL;
                            full=false;
                     }
              }

       }
}
我用工具画了一个MC 链接里写的是一个btn类(虚拟,其实没有这个类)
第一帧时间轴
引用:
var _btn:btn=new btn();
addChild(_btn);
会出错~~1180: 调用的方法 addFrameScript 可能未定义。
xhtml/css/Ajax/AS/php/mysql你才是程序员,你家全是程序员 -__-
你的文档类是extends Sprite的,真上就不能有代码...连//注释都不行~

改成extends MovieClip
我要威望....>
引用:
原帖由 ycccc8202 于 2007-9-4 14:35 发表
你的文档类是extends Sprite的,真上就不能有代码...连//注释都不行~

改成extends MovieClip
哦 谢谢 不出错了 谢谢
但是好像侦听失去了效果

一定要把侦听写在时间轴上 呵呵~~不能写在文档类
xhtml/css/Ajax/AS/php/mysql你才是程序员,你家全是程序员 -__-
那就写进文档类里
var _btn:btn=new (getDefinitionByName("btn") as Class)
addChild(_btn)
我要威望....>

TOP

还在为头像烦恼?还在为不能关注好友动态烦忧?快来蓝色理想家园吧!